High Density Flap Disc description

Think of the High Density Flap Disc as a high-performance upgrade for surface treatment tools. Unlike standard flap discs, these feature a much tighter arrangement of abrasive flaps, packing more abrasive material into every square inch. This design offers better wear resistance, more consistent cutting, and a longer service life overall. Typically made from quality grains like aluminum oxide, zirconia alumina, or silicon carbide, they are bonded to rigid fiberglass or plastic backings. They are specifically designed to mount on angle grinders for a wide range of grinding and finishing tasks.

What is High Density Flap Disc?

Simply put, a High Density Flap Disc is an engineered abrasive tool used for grinding, deburring, blending, rust removal, and finishing. The “high density” part refers to how the abrasive flaps are overlapped much more tightly than on standard discs. This means more cutting edges are exposed as you work, which prevents the backing from wearing out too quickly and extends the tool’s life. It’s quite versatile and suitable for processing everything from metal and wood to composites and stone, making it a favorite across many industrial sectors.

What is the High Density Flap Disc process?

The production process for High Density Flap Discs generally follows a few clear steps. First, the coated abrasive cloth is cut into strips of a specific size to serve as the raw material for the flaps. Next, these cut flaps are arranged on a circular backing at a higher density than standard products, using a radial overlapping pattern, and are fixed in place with high-strength adhesive. Then, the bonded semi-finished product is cured under controlled temperature and pressure to ensure everything holds together firmly. Finally, the excess material is trimmed away, and the disc undergoes dynamic balance inspection and quality screening before being packaged.

What are the uses of High Density Flap Disc?

You’ll find High Density Flap Discs used for a wide variety of surface treatment tasks. They are excellent for deburring cut edges and weld seams on metal workpieces, as well as blending uneven welded surfaces. They also handle rust removal, stripping old paint, and cleaning off oxide layers. Beyond metal, they are applied to finish and polish wood, fiberglass composites, and stone. Common industries that rely on them include metal fabrication, shipbuilding, automotive repair, aerospace component processing, furniture manufacturing, and construction engineering.

What is the best High Density Flap Disc process?

There isn’t a single “best” process that fits every situation, as it really depends on the specific application and performance needs you have. For general-purpose grinding and deburring of carbon steel, a process using calcined aluminum oxide with a uniform, high-density automated flap arrangement and phenolic adhesive hot pressing is usually the best choice—it balances cost and service life well. However, for heavy-duty, continuous high-temperature grinding, the optimal approach involves using zirconia alumina abrasives with high-temperature resistant fiberglass backing and a specialized high-temperature curing process to handle the heat and impact.

High Density Flap Disc Processing Technology:

Several key technologies go into making High Density Flap Discs. First, precision abrasive cloth cutting ensures the cloth is sliced into uniform flaps for consistent performance. Second, automated high-density flap arrangement technology accurately controls the density and overlapping angle of the flaps, ensuring the force and cutting are even. Third, high-strength heat-resistant adhesive bonding combined with controlled curing technology ensures the flaps stay firmly attached to the backing even in high heat. Finally, dynamic balancing finishing technology is used to reduce vibration during high-speed use, which improves both safety and the quality of the processing.

Guide to High Density Flap Disc

When selecting a High Density Flap Disc, it’s helpful to match the abrasive type to your workpiece material: aluminum oxide works well for general carbon steel, zirconia alumina is great for heavy-duty grinding of hard metals, and silicon carbide is best for non-ferrous metals and composites. You should also choose the grit based on what you need to do—lower grit for coarse grinding and removing material, and higher grit for finishing. When using the disc, try to maintain a 15 to 30-degree angle relative to the workpiece. It’s important not to apply excessive pressure, as that can wear the disc out faster. Always stay within the disc’s maximum rated speed for safety, and replace the disc once the flaps are worn down to the backing.

What is the auxiliary equipment in a High Density Flap Disc plant?

In a High Density Flap Disc production plant, you’ll typically find several pieces of auxiliary equipment. This includes precision abrasive cloth cutting machines to create uniform strips, and automated flap arrangement equipment to achieve that high-density layout. You’ll also see adhesive mixing and dispensing systems for even glue application, along with temperature-controlled curing ovens for setting the bond. Dynamic balancing testing machines are crucial for checking product balance, and automated packaging machines handle the finished goods. On top of that, quality inspection tools like thickness gauges, hardness testers, and speed safety testing devices are standard for maintaining high standards.

How to optimize High Density Flap Disc grinding efficiency?

To get the best grinding efficiency, start by selecting the right product for your workpiece. Choosing the correct abrasive type and a coarser grit for fast material removal can really boost efficiency. Next, focus on your technique: maintaining a 15 to 30-degree working angle and using moderate pressure is key. Too much pressure just wears the flaps out faster and reduces overall efficiency. It’s also important to match the disc’s rated speed with your angle grinder; running at the proper speed ensures stable cutting. Finally, don’t wait too long to replace worn discs—using a disc that is past its prime significantly reduces grinding efficiency and wastes energy.

Features of Flap Disc – Core Advantages & Functional Characteristics

Flap discs are high-performance abrasive tools distinguished by their unique layered flap structure and multi-functional grinding capabilities. Different from conventional rigid grinding wheels, they consist of densely arranged overlapping abrasive flaps that wear evenly during operation, continuously exposing fresh sharp abrasive surfaces. This structural feature delivers long service life, stable cutting performance and consistent finishing effects throughout the entire usage cycle, avoiding sudden tool failure and uneven grinding quality.

Superior flexibility and surface adaptability are the most prominent features of flap discs. The flexible flap design allows perfect fitting on flat, curved, irregular and contoured workpieces. It effectively prevents deep grinding scratches, over-cutting and edge chipping that commonly occur with rigid grinding discs, enabling smooth blending and precise finishing on complex-shaped components. This makes it suitable for both rough material removal and fine surface polishing in one process.

Flap discs also feature low heat generation and anti-clogging performance. The gap between layered flaps enhances air circulation during high-speed rotation, efficiently dissipating grinding heat and protecting metal materials from burning, discoloration and thermal damage. Optimized abrasive grain arrangement prevents material accumulation and clogging, maintaining stable cutting efficiency when processing stainless steel, aluminum alloys and soft composite materials.

Lightweight structure, high working efficiency and cost-saving performance further highlight its practical value. It combines grinding, deburring, blending and polishing functions to simplify working procedures, reduce tool replacement frequency and lower overall processing costs. Reliable and easy to operate, the flap disc has become a universal and essential abrasive tool for modern industrial surface treatment.

Flap Disc Outer Packaging Method – Safe Packaging Solution for Abrasive Flap Discs

Proper outer packaging for flap discs plays a critical role in protecting abrasive surfaces, avoiding physical damage, preventing moisture contamination and keeping products intact throughout long‑distance sea or land transportation. Poor packaging often leads to bent backing plates, scratched abrasive flaps, moisture‑induced grit deterioration, and damaged disc edges, which cause product rejection when customers receive the goods. Understanding practical outer packaging methods helps maintain product quality and reduce logistics‑related losses for bulk export orders.

For small‑quantity retail‑oriented flap disc units, individual paper or plastic blister packaging is widely adopted. Each single flap disc is fitted with a central protective paper ring to shield the inner mounting hole from scraping and impact. Products are then placed into separate paper boxes or blister shells. This approach keeps every disc isolated, avoids friction between abrasive layers, and supports clear labelling for specifications, grit sizes and safety warnings. It suits small‑batch shipments, retail shelves and end‑user‑oriented sales channels.

When dealing with large‑volume wholesale and export shipments, discs are stacked neatly with separator paper sheets inserted between every two flap discs. The separators prevent direct contact between abrasive flaps, stopping scratches and flap deformation under stacking pressure. Stacked disc groups go into sturdy inner cartons first. Each inner carton fills with appropriate shock‑absorbing filler to eliminate internal movement. Multiple sealed inner cartons are then loaded into heavy‑duty outer corrugated export cartons. Reinforced corner protectors are added on carton edges, and carton seams get fully sealed with heavy‑duty packing tape. For extra‑heavy consignments, cartons are secured onto wooden pallets with stretch wrap and strapping bands. Palletised packaging improves loading‑unloading efficiency and lowers collision risks during container transport.

Special environmental protection steps cannot be ignored for outer packaging. Flap discs are sensitive to dampness. Moisture‑proof desiccant bags are placed inside each carton before sealing. Outer cartons should stay dry before packing. Storage‑and‑transport marks including moisture‑proof, fragile‑handling and stacking‑limit symbols are printed clearly on carton surfaces. Avoid over‑stacking beyond carton load capacity, otherwise bottom‑layer discs may suffer permanent deformation. When mixed‑grit‑grade discs are packed together, independent inner‑box grouping prevents specification confusion for receivers.

Choosing suitable outer packaging methods depends on order volume, transport distance and target‑market requirements. Retail‑focused orders lean toward individual‑unit packaging, while bulk export business relies on carton‑plus‑pallet packaging solutions. Well‑executed outer packaging preserves flap disc performance, cuts complaint rates and brings more reliable delivery experience for overseas buyers.
